Remodels in San Miguel de Allende can be exceptional or exhausting depending on who is keeping watch. Scope creep, scheduling drift, and language gaps are the most common reasons projects go sideways.
We act as the owner advocate. We do not replace your contractor. We make sure your contractor delivers what was agreed, on the timeline that was promised, with the budget discipline that protects your investment.

Why it matters
A renovation needs a referee
The owner is rarely on site. The architect designs. The contractor executes. Without a dedicated owner advocate, small misalignments compound into expensive surprises. Our role is to keep that from happening.
